Does Tsuki mean moon in Japanese?

tsuki – 月 (つき) : a noun meaning 'the moon' in Japanese. When this follows a numeral, it can work as a month counter with adding the meaning of 'month' or 'months'.

What does Tsuki mean?

Tsuki (突き) derives from the verb tsuku (突く), meaning "to thrust". The second syllable is accented, with Japanese's unvoiced vowels making it pronounced almost like "ski" (but preceded by a "t" sound). In Japanese martial arts and Okinawan martial arts, tsuki is used to refer to various thrusting techniques.

What does Suki means in Japanese?

I like you I like you. First of all, suki (好き). The latter can be used more lightly than the other three. It expresses affection rather than literal love and is usually translated into “like” in English. For this reason, it can be used between friends as well as between partners.

What is Tabemasu?

For an example, a verb meaning "to eat" is TABEMASU. Its TE-form is TABETE. So, TABETE KUDASAI means "Please eat." "To look at" is MIMASU.

What is Hanasu?

Japanese has two relatively common verbs meaning “to speak” or “to talk.” These are “hanasu” and “shaberu.” Depending on the situation, they can also mean “to chat.” These verbs are frequently interchangeable.

What is Ikimasu?

Ikimasu is a verb meaning "go". Ikimashita is the past tense of ikimasu. Ni is a particle. This particle is basically used to indicate an indirect object. Put simply, here, the particle ni indicates the direction of going.

What is Kudasai?

Please When you ask somebody to do something in Japanese, you say TE-form verbs and then KUDASAI (Please, or I would ask you to).
